    John Harbaugh Wants To See Ravens Tight End be an ‘All-Pro’

    Baltimore Ravens head coach John Harbaugh has set high expectations for tight end Isaiah Likely, stating his belief in the player’s potential to become an All-Pro. Entering his fourth NFL season, Likely is poised to elevate his game and further solidify the Ravens’ legacy of exceptional tight end play.

    Likely emerged as a key contributor for the Ravens in 2024, stepping up when Mark Andrews faced injuries. He recorded 42 receptions for 477 yards and six touchdowns, showcasing his versatility and reliability. Harbaugh’s confidence in Likely stems from the player’s ability to excel in various roles, including lining up as both a traditional tight end and a slot receiver.

    Offensive coordinator Todd Monken has emphasized Likely’s importance in the Ravens’ offensive strategy. His capacity to create mismatches and thrive in broken play situations makes him a valuable asset for quarterback Lamar Jackson. With an average of 6.1 yards after the catch per reception last season, Likely has proven himself as a dynamic playmaker.

    Harbaugh’s expectation that Likely can achieve All-Pro recognition is not just aspirational but grounded in the player’s demonstrated growth. His performance against the Kansas City Chiefs in Week 1 last season, where he recorded 111 yards on nine catches, exemplified his potential to dominate high-pressure situations. That type of performance has raised the bar for what Likely can achieve in 2025.

    Taking on a larger role will require Likely to compete for targets in a crowded offense that includes Andrews and other talented receivers. However, his mindset and chemistry with Jackson position him as a critical component of the Ravens’ success.

    If Likely continues to build on his strengths, he has the opportunity to meet Harbaugh’s lofty expectations. With his talent and determination, Likely could become one of the league’s premier tight ends and a pivotal figure in Baltimore’s pursuit of excellence.
